The Sakai Project is a community source software development effort to design, build and deploy a new Collaboration and Learning Environment (CLE) for higher education. Sakai provides an application framework and associated CMS tools and components that are designed to work together. These components are for course management, and, as an augmentation of the original CMS model, they also support research collaboration.

Using a web browser, users choose from Sakai's many tools to create a worksite that is suited for courses, projects, and/or research collaboration. For coursework, Sakai provides features to supplement and enhance teaching and learning. For projects and collaboration, Sakai has tools to help organize communication and collaborative work on campus and around the world. To use Sakai, no knowledge of HTML is necessary.
